  • CAS No:

    58243-85-9

  • Formula:

    C17H24O

  • Chemical Name:

    3-Ethyl-5,6,7,8-tetrahydro-5,5,8,8-tetramethyl-2-naphthalenecarboxaldehyde

  • Synonyms:

    2-Naphthalenecarboxaldehyde,3-ethyl-5,6,7,8-tetrahydro-5,5,8,8-tetramethyl-;2-Naphthaldehyde,3-ethyl-5,6,7,8-tetrahydro-5,5,8,8-tetramethyl-;3-Ethyl-5,6,7,8-tetrahydro-5,5,8,8-tetramethyl-2-naphthalenecarboxaldehyde;3-Ethyl-5,5,8,8-tetramethyl-5,6,7,8-tetrahydronaphthalene-2-carboxaldehyde;3-Ethyl-5,6,7,8-tetrahydro-5,5,8,8-tetramethyl-2-naphthaldehyde

  • Categories:

    Cosmetic Ingredient  >  Perfuming

Computed Properties

Molecular Weight:244.37
XLogP3:5.3
Hydrogen Bond Acceptor Count:1
Rotatable Bond Count:2
Exact Mass:244.182715385
Monoisotopic Mass:244.182715385
Topological Polar Surface Area:17.1
Heavy Atom Count:18
Complexity:316
Covalently-Bonded Unit Count:1
Compound Is Canonicalized:Yes
